[Video] The Art Of Portrait Photography – PBS Off The Books

The Art of Portrait Photography by PBS Arts: Off Book focuses on the dynamic relationship between the photographer, the subject, and the audience and how that relationship has evolved over time. Photographers Matt Hoyle, Bex Finch, Jamie Diamond, and Ethan Levitas give us their insight on portraiture and why it is important to not only them, but to us as human beings. Beck’s Record Club: “Books of Moses”

What Beck is doing is pretty genius.  His Record Club assembles a team of musicians, who gather to re-record a classic album. The emphasis is on the experience, and the new music rather than on perfecting recreating each song.
